2017年4月9日

poj 3017

摘要: n 个数字 m 把n个数字分成一些段 然后每一段的和不能超过m 求分成这些段 每段的最大值 之和 最小 一开始 前缀和 二分 线段树 n *n *log(n) 不出意外吃个TLE 至少有一点长进了 然后看了一下是单调队列 1 显然 每个数都大于m 就不行了 单调队列 维护的是 合法区间里最大的那个数 阅读全文

posted @ 2017-04-09 16:25 HelloWorld!--By-MJY 阅读(241) 评论(0) 推荐(0) 编辑

导航